mRNA Vaccines Series: Principles and Production

This webinar will cover general principles and modes of action for mRNA vaccines. It will also cover the production process including intermediates, raw materials, components of the drug substance, and drug product. The relationship of physicochemical aspects of DS and DP to quality attributes will be discussed.

The webinar will focus on:

I. mRNA Vaccines and Mode of Action
II. Characteristics of the mRNA Drug Substance
III. Nucleoside Analogues: Stability by design
IV. Poly A Tail: Dialing in another component of stability
V. mRNA Drug Substance (DS) Manufacture
VI. Manufacturing Process: Components of Purification
VII. Troubleshooting the Reaction
VIII. Drug Product Production: mRNA-loaded LNP
